What always affects measurement error in an experiment?
A.investigator bias
B.variability in nature
C.instrument precision
D.misreading the instrument

C. Instrument precision

This is because if one constantly uses a ruler which says 2 CM that is actually 1 CM it will create a constant error. However, the other options may create errors in some measurements while not in others.
